Common Siding Installation Errors That Cause Premature Failure

When dealing with siding replacement in Doylestown, the most common mistake isn't material choice—it's ignoring what's underneath. Old siding often hides water-damaged sheathing, rotted studs, or missing house wrap that should have been replaced during the last installation. Pulling off deteriorated vinyl reveals whether the wall cavity stayed dry or whether moisture migrated through gaps in the building envelope. Fiber cement siding and engineered wood siding both require flat, solid substrate; installing over compromised sheathing transfers every buckle and wave to the new surface.

CrownMark Construction approaches siding installation by addressing substrate issues first—replacing damaged OSB, installing drainage planes, and wrapping corners with integrated flashing before the first plank goes up. Vinyl siding expands and contracts with temperature, so nails must sit centered in slots with a sixteenth-inch gap to allow movement. Fiber cement siding requires stainless fasteners driven flush, not countersunk, to prevent face cracking. Each material has a failure mode, and most relate back to improper fastening or skipped flashing steps.

How Quality Siding Installation Protects Against Weather

Siding replacement offers an opportunity to upgrade exterior weather protection—adding rigid foam insulation behind new siding, taping sheathing seams, and installing vented rain screens that create an air gap between siding and wall. Storm-damaged siding repair typically involves replacing split panels or refastening blown-off sections, but it's also a chance to assess whether the original installation left vulnerabilities.

Energy-efficient siding options in Doylestown include insulated vinyl with foam backing that raises wall R-value, or fiber cement paired with continuous exterior insulation that eliminates thermal bridging through studs. Trim installation frames windows and doors with moisture-resistant PVC or primed wood, sealed at every joint with caulk that flexes with seasonal movement. Properly detailed siding sheds water down and away from the building, prevents wind-driven rain from entering wall cavities, and maintains an envelope tight enough to reduce heating costs by fifteen to twenty percent compared to uninsulated walls.

What to Evaluate When Choosing Siding Materials

Engineered wood siding, vinyl siding, and fiber cement siding each offer different trade-offs in cost, maintenance, and longevity. Vinyl resists rot and insects but cracks in freezing temperatures if improperly fastened. Fiber cement withstands impact and fire but requires repainting every twelve to fifteen years. Engineered wood provides a natural appearance with factory finishes that last longer than field-applied paint, but edge sealing matters at cut ends to prevent moisture absorption.

  • Substrate preparation quality, including sheathing replacement and drainage plane installation behind new siding
  • Fastener type and placement, ensuring nails allow expansion in vinyl or sit flush in fiber cement without overdrive
  • Flashing integration at windows, doors, and roof-to-wall transitions to prevent water intrusion in Doylestown's wet springs
  • Trim details that create clean shadow lines while sealing vulnerable joints against wind-driven rain
  • Insulation upgrade opportunities, adding exterior foam or insulated vinyl to reduce energy loss through walls
